Beautiful spacious campsites, lakefront. Family friendly. Courteous staff. I do wish that wifi and cell service was better, but that can also be a good thing I suppose. Not enough bathhouses (nor are they large enough), and they can be quite a hike from many of the sites... shower stalls and dressing areas stand in water throughout the day and need new curtains. No camp store, and the marina store is lacking inventory. Pontoon rental boats at marina are expensive and boat upholstery is in very ROUGH condition.

We stayed there by happenstance and had a great experience. We were on a boat trip doing the Cumberland River end to end and we got stuck because we had to have an appointment 48 hours in advance to go through the lock/dam. One of the owners, a retired state trooper, found a boat trailer for us and gave us and our boat lift around the lock and dam so that we were able to continue our trip. He did this for free out of the goodness of his heart. We stayed in one of their cabins and it was lovely. What a cool place and a nice guy. Thumbs up.
